Essential Travel Tips

  1. 1Altitudes near 9,000 feet require hydration and acclimation.
  2. 2Cell phone coverage is limited; plan accordingly.
  3. 3Check weather forecasts carefully, as conditions can change rapidly.
  4. 4Gas, food, and lodging options are limited—stock up in nearby towns before visiting.
  5. 5Pack bear spray and follow Leave No Trace principles.
  6. 6Winter snowmobiling requires proper permits and trail maps.
